WHEN IT COMES TO GETTING RID OF LIFE'S UNWANTed gifts, fruitcakes and Father's Day ties are best fed to the dog, accidentally lost or -- a method favored by many Americans -- simply passed along to friends. None of these options sufficed, however, when 420 tons of German pesticides were "given" to Romania by a waste-disposal contractor who said the cargo was part of an aid package. In fact, the toxic mess was dumped in the Romanian town of Sibiu. Embarrassed, the German government will begin shipping the chemicals back this week...

...story of Ceredase starts with government-sponsored scientists who in 1965 found that Gaucher's disease resulted from the lack of an enzyme. Later another group of government scientists patented a method for harvesting that enzyme, and contracted with researchers at Tufts University to supply the enzyme in large enough quantities for research...
